There are people using AI to create fake nude images of other people. State lawmakers are looking at ways to stop them by holding technology companies accountable. We from the bill's author, DFL Sen. Erin Maye Quade.
Minnesota's teachers are wondering what to tell their students about the country’s polarized political climate. We listen to their conversations.
We also hear from organizers who are working to address racial economic inequality in Duluth.
Have you ever debated with a family member about getting a cat or dog? We get some advice on how to make the decision.
A history exhibit highlighting the voices of hundreds of LGBTQ+ Minnesotans is travelling around the state.
The Minnesota Music Minute was “Unguided” by ten thousand lakes. The Song of the Day was “Payer” by Brute.
